Uses of Class
org.batfish.datamodel.Ip
Packages that use Ip
Package
Description
BDD-based symbolic primitives adapted for MCP network-policy reasoning.
Lightweight IPv4 data model types used by symbolic encodings.
-
Uses of Ip in org.batfish
Methods in org.batfish with parameters of type Ip -
Uses of Ip in org.batfish.datamodel
Fields in org.batfish.datamodel declared as IpModifier and TypeFieldDescriptionstatic final IpIp.AUTOstatic final Ipstatic final Ipstatic final Ipstatic final Ipstatic final Ipstatic final IpIp.MAXstatic final IpIp.ZEROMethods in org.batfish.datamodel that return IpModifier and TypeMethodDescriptionstatic IpIp.create(long ipAsLong) Ip.getClassMask()Prefix.getEndIp()Prefix.getFirstHostIp()IpWildcard.getIp()Prefix.getLastHostIp()Returns the last ip in the prefix that is not a broadcast address.Ip.getNetworkAddress(int subnetBits) Prefix.getPrefixWildcard()Prefix.getStartIp()IpWildcard.getWildcardMaskAsIp()Ip.inverted()static IpIp.numSubnetBitsToSubnetMask(int numBits) static IpMethods in org.batfish.datamodel that return types with arguments of type IpModifier and TypeMethodDescriptionMethods in org.batfish.datamodel with parameters of type IpModifier and TypeMethodDescriptionintbooleanIpWildcard.containsIp(Ip ip) booleanPrefix.containsIp(Ip ip) static IpWildcardstatic Prefixstatic Prefixstatic booleanIp.getBitAtPosition(Ip ip, int position) static IpWildcardIpWildcard.ipWithWildcardMask(Ip address, long wildcardMask) static IpWildcardIpWildcard.ipWithWildcardMask(Ip address, Ip wildcardMask)